Doosan Infracore North America, LLC, Suwanee, Georgia, has expanded its dealer network with the addition of two branches of ACT Construction Equipment, Charlotte, North Carolina, serving as authorized sales, service, parts and rental providers of Doosan equipment.
The company now offers its customers in the Wilmington and Charlotte, North Carolina, areas a range of Doosan equipment, including crawler excavators, wheel excavators, material handlers and wheel loaders.
ACT Construction Equipment has been in business since 1951, under current ownership since 1973 and in the compact equipment market since 2008. The company decided to offer Doosan equipment to complement their current compact equipment offerings.
“ACT has a lot of compact customers who also run heavy equipment who had to go elsewhere for their heavy equipment needs,” Britt Hefner, operations manager for ACT Construction Equipment, says. “ACT was looking for a heavy line that matched well with the compact equipment we already carry, and we saw it was a good match. Our core values support relationships with quality, well-supported products, which is what we found with Doosan. By carrying Doosan, we will give customers a one-stop shop for sales, parts and service.”
